Viridis obtains $120m equity backing for Colossus rare earth project
Thu, August 20, 2026 at 4:52 PM GMT+3 2 min read
Viridis Mining and Minerals has secured commitments for up to nearly $120m (A$170m) in strategic equity funding to support the execution of its Colossus rare earth project in the State of Minas Gerais, Brazil.
The funding consists of investments from One Investment Management (OneIM), ORE Investments (ORE), Régia Capital and a group of existing institutional shareholders.
The financial support is set to provide Viridis with more than $150m in identified equity funding, surpassing the company's projected requirement of $135m for the Colossus project under its proposed financing structure.
Colossus covers 228.62km² of licensed areas in and around the Poços De Caldas Alkaline Complex.
Viridis plans to use a 70% senior debt and 30% equity blend to fund the estimated $449m in development capital detailed in its definitive feasibility study (DFS).
OneIM, a global alternative investment manager, has agreed to provide up to $75m in two tranches, becoming a significant institutional investor as the Colossus project moves from feasibility into execution.
Meanwhile, ORE and Régia will expedite a $5m tranche of their ongoing investment previously scheduled for November 2026, leaving $20m still available under the existing arrangement.
An additional commitment of $40m has come from a select group of institutional investors, mainly from Brazil.
This increased domestic ownership reflects local support for Colossus and the project's role in Brazil's rare earths sector.
According to Viridis, the combination of new equity commitments, existing cash and available investment arrangements will enable the company to start major project activities for Colossus.
These include appointing an engineering, procurement and construction management contractor, procuring essential equipment, and progressing environmental and permitting processes.
The funding follows the completion of the DFS for Colossus.
Immediate plans outlined by the company include finalising commercial offtake agreements and securing senior debt financing, with the objective of reaching a final investment decision and beginning construction in the fourth quarter of 2026.
